Three Hunters Sent to Jail for Alleged Involvement in Colleague’s Death in Gbarpolu County

MONROVIA, LIBERIA-Three hunters in Gbarpolu County have been sent to court for their alleged involvement in the death of their colleague, John Ross.

Suspects Jerry Early, Sundayboy Belleh and Harrison Tarnue, have been charged with murder and criminal conspiracy.

Our Correspondent said that prior to the incident; the three men reported the mysterious disappearance of John Ross to the Town Chief of Goyoumah Town, Olman Sumo.

Following a search by the Community Watch Forum, the skeleton of the deceased was discovered with his head cut off.

Meanwhile, the three accused have been sent to the Gbarpolu County Palace of Correction, awaiting court trial.
